(1)(a) (I)
There is hereby created the state noxious weed advisory committee, referred to in
this section as the state advisory committee. The state advisory committee
consists of seventeen members. Fifteen members are appointed by the
commissioner and serve without per diem compensation or expenses. Of the fifteen
members:
(A)At least one member represents private and public landowners or land
managers;
(B)At least two members represent weed management professionals from
the federal, state, or local levels;
(C)At least one member represents public or private weed scientists;
(D)At least two members represent local governing bodies;
(E)Four members must be agricultural producers; and
(F)At least three members represent knowledgeable resource specialists or
industries,

Legislative History
Source: L. 2003: Entire section added, p. 2422, � 3, effective August 6. L.
2008: (5) amended, p. 1913, � 123, effective August 5. L. 2013: (1)(a), (2)(c), (2)(d),
and (5) amended and (2)(e) added, (SB 13-223), ch. 294, p. 1572, � 2, effective May
28. L. 2023: (5) amended, (SB 23-185), ch. 140, p. 591, � 2, effective August 7. L.
2024: (1)(a)(I)(E) amended, (HB 24-1450), ch. 490, p. 3424, � 73, effective August 7. L. 2025: (1)(e) amended, (HB 25-1084), ch. 24, p. 97, � 25, effective August 6.
